Discover LudwigThe phrase "are shifting further"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a gradual change or movement in a particular direction, often in a context related to trends, opinions, or positions.
Example: "As the market evolves, consumer preferences are shifting further towards sustainable products."
Alternatives: "are moving further" or "are progressing further".
